MariaDB
MariaDB — это современная система управления базами данных (СУБД), основанная на популярной MySQL. Она была создана как ответвление (форк) MySQL после того, как компания Oracle приобрела его основную разработку. Основная цель MariaDB — сохранить свободу и открытость исходного кода, а также обеспечить стабильную, безопасную и совместимую альтернативу MySQL.
Проект был запущен одним из создателей MySQL — Микаэлом «Монтой» Видениусом. Название MariaDB происходит от имени его дочери, Марии, как и MySQL — от имени другой дочери, Мии.
Основные особенности MariaDB:
- Полная совместимость с MySQL
MariaDB поддерживает те же команды, структуры данных, клиенты и интерфейсы, что и MySQL. Это позволяет легко перейти с MySQL на MariaDB без переписывания кода или изменения архитектуры приложения. - Открытость и сообщество
Разработка MariaDB ведётся с участием открытого сообщества, и её код распространяется под лицензией GPL. Это гарантирует, что система останется свободной и независимой от крупных корпораций. - Производительность и масштабируемость
MariaDB активно развивается и включает множество улучшений производительности: оптимизированные механизмы хранения данных, поддержка параллельных запросов, улучшенные кэширования и индексации. - Безопасность
Система регулярно обновляется и включает инструменты для защиты данных, в том числе шифрование, расширенные настройки доступа и журналирование действий. - Поддержка новых возможностей
В отличие от MySQL, MariaDB развивается быстрее и предлагает больше встроенных функций: альтернативные движки хранения (Aria, ColumnStore), расширенные типы индексов, виртуальные столбцы и прочее.
Где используется MariaDB?
MariaDB применяют как небольшие сайты, так и крупные корпорации. Её используют такие компании, как Wikipedia, Google, Mozilla и даже некоторые банки. Это надёжная СУБД для веб-сайтов, приложений, аналитических систем и облачных решений.
Заключение
MariaDB — это мощная, гибкая и надёжная база данных, подходящая для любых задач. Если вы ищете открытую альтернативу MySQL с активной поддержкой и современными возможностями, MariaDB — отличный выбор.
Дополнительная информация:
- Сайт MariaDB: https://mariadb.org/
- Документация по MariaDB: https://mariadb.com/docs/
- Скачать MariaDB: https://mariadb.org/download/
- Википедия: https://ru.wikipedia.org/wiki/MariaDB

Ошибка входа в phpMyAdmin
-После установки phpMyAdmin при входе в систему с root вы получаете следующую ошибкуВход в систему root был заблокирован по соображениям безопасности. 1698 — Access denied for user ‘root’@’localhost’mysqli_real_connect(): (HY000/1698): Access denied for user ‘root’@’localhost’ Нам нужно самостоятельно создать пользователя-администратора.1 Используйте Терминал для входа в mysql как root, если вы создали пароль root для mysql, если он

Как установить MariaDB на Debian 10
-MariaDB — это многопоточная система управления реляционными базами данных с открытым исходным кодом, обратно совместимая замена для MySQL. MariaDB — это стандартная реализация MySQL в Debian.В этой статье объясняется, как установить MariaDB в Debian 10. Установка MariaDB в Debian 10На момент написания этой статьи последняя версия MariaDB, доступная в основной части Debian, — это версия 10.3.Для установки

Улучшение производительности MariaDB с использованием профилирования запросов
-Профилирование запросов — полезный метод анализа общей производительности базы данных. Учитывая, что одно приложение среднего и большого размера может выполнять многочисленные запросы каждую секунду, профилирование запросов является важной частью настройки базы данных, как активной меры, так и диагностики проблем. На самом деле, может быть трудно определить точные источники и причины узких мест и вялой производительности без использования